Summary of Functions:
Provide advocacy and crisis intervention services to domestic violence and sexual assault victims and their families to include supportive services, community referrals, court advocacy and assistance with personal protection orders, client transportation, and advocating for clients within other agencies.
Key Advocacy Responsibilities:
- Provide crisis intervention, referrals, safety planning, transportation, and networking and collaborating services to and for survivors and their children
- Provide clients with court, hospital, and law enforcement accompaniment as requested
- Maintain client files and data necessary for statistical collection
- Assist in meeting grant deliverables and reporting
- Assist in maintenance and cleaning of EVE, Inc. vehicles
- Assist in stocking of client supplies and educational materials
- Communicate with other Victim Advocates to ensure clients are receiving regular, appropriate assistance
- Attend all staff meetings, in-service training, and job-related trainings
- Network/collaborate with other agencies and community partners
- Maintain all aspects of confidentiality, as stated under the Violence Against Women Act
- Provide crisis line coverage once per pay period
- Provide SANE 24-hour response, as needed
- Mentor and supervise program interns
- Perform other duties as defined and requested
